# TideSpan Widget — Environments

Quick rundown for the weekly sync. TideSpan (the tide-table widget) has dev, staging, and prod, each pulling harbor data from a different upstream tier. Dev uses canned fixtures for Port Merrow, staging hits the live feed at reduced polling, and prod polls every five minutes. If charts look stale, it's almost always a staging-vs-prod config mixup. For reference, here's what staging is currently running with.

config for bahop-baduf:
[kasion]
team = lamath
access_code = ac_d807e5
host = kasion.paliqcloud.corp
port = 4000
owner = julix.tamvan
peer = frair.qorvelsoft.local

Briefing — Leadership Review, Sarrowind Instruments. Subject: Meridex line pricing. Current list prices undercut by two regional rivals; margin down to 22%. Options reviewed: hold, trim 5%, or bundle with service contracts. Recommendation: bundle, protect margin, defend key accounts. Sales leads to flag at-risk accounts within one week. The agreed confidential direction is stated below.

management briefing: Project Zorix slips by six weeks because of the audit delay.

## Pick-list optimizer: restart procedure

If Bindleworks' optimizer begins emitting stale pick routes, drain the queue with `bindle drain --grace 60` before restarting, or in-flight batches will be double-assigned. After restart, verify OPTIMIZER_MODE=live and that the depot graph cache rebuilt cleanly in the logs. The service cannot fetch the graph without its depot-sync secret, which must appear on the line below.

secret setting of badug-bajog: RELAY_SECRET29=2d9a69a21f0b67d3967b4b3e8e5d2